Physical Variations Across Giraffe Types
The visual diversity among the different giraffe in Africa is evident in spot shape, color intensity, and leg length. These traits are not random but often align with local habitats and climate conditions.
Northern giraffes tend to have smaller, paler spots compared to the bold patterns of Masai and reticulated giraffes. Southern giraffes display distinctively thick, jagged patches that create a lace-like effect across their flanks and legs.

What is the easiest way to tell a Masai giraffe from a reticulated giraffe in the wild?
Observe the spots: Masai giraffes have jagged, star-shaped spots with bright edges, while reticulated giraffes display sharp, polygonal patterns outlined by crisp white lines.
